“Birabaan,” the Awabakal word for eagle, embodies power, freedom, and divine strength. This design reflects the journey of a man lifted by faith—soaring above trials with purpose and vision. The intricate wings are rooted in culture and crafted with meaning, symbolizing both resilience and spiritual renewal.
This isn’t just a design—it’s a declaration. A call to every man to rise when weary, to run when the road is long, and to walk when life feels heavy.
Soar with strength. Lead with hope. Fly like Birabaan.
*Artwork created by Darkinjung & Gadigal man Thomas Graham living on Awabakal country.
